Chapter 5 Yellow Needle
Chapter 5 Yellow Needle
"what!?"
The little crow's hands were a little fuzzy, and a hint of doubt and anxiety flashed in its eyes!
Nineteen tasks are difficult to accomplish without resorting to some brute force methods.
Are you sure you're not a reckless fool? Haven't some of the sea monster tanks already been destroyed?
She immediately checked all the sea animal jars, fearing that there might be something wrong with the precious medicinal materials.
Just as Chen Qi said, the nineteen jars of medicinal herbs have been extracted, and the extraction was done very well.
Moreover, the sea creatures she usually kept, which were usually listless, were surprisingly full of energy today!
This means that there are very few mistakes in operation.
It was done beautifully… The little crow breathed a sigh of relief, its face flushed slightly, and it was quite happy.
But then he thought again, there was no reason to hit him, and the little crow sighed again:
"Ugh……"
Chen Qi was jolted awake again, as if he had been whipped.
What are you sighing about? I spent half an hour painstakingly completing this difficult task!
Chen Qi could tell that although he had done a great job, the other person genuinely wanted to punch him!
The little crow adjusted its mask.
She didn't really want to hit the other person, nor was she a sadist.
As a staunch aquarist, she just wanted to find a reason to get Chen Qi to take off his shirt again and look at the sea monster pattern on his back.
Then, symbolically, give my buttocks a couple of slaps.
But there are nineteen of them! That's a considerable amount of work!
"How about I slap him nineteen times too? No, no, no, that's just insane, a hellish idea..." the little crow denied.
The other party must have put in a lot of effort, carefully reading every word of the "Guide to the Use of Marine Animal Medicinal Materials," and racking their brains to accomplish this.
He was even frightened by the terrifying cries of sea monsters along the way, but despite this, he overcame his fear and completed the task beautifully!
Moreover, this was done while hungry!
Having worked so hard, she couldn't very well follow Captain Blackeye's advice and pick a fight with the other party.
The little crow, exhausted from a long day, slumped back in the chair and smiled.
Nineteen? How did you do that?
It's very difficult to achieve this just by working hard.
Chen Qi recalled the original owner's memories and rubbed his hands together:
“I was born in Damaro Town in the Moonstone Islands. I helped fishermen deal with some sea creatures, and I also went to university. I'm fairly quick-witted.”
In this post-apocalyptic world, after hundreds of years of peace, various countries have established academies specifically for training extraordinary individuals.
The country he starts in is called the Kingdom of Shells, a country that values money, has a developed industry, and whose education sector is on the rise.
In the Kingdom of Bei, there are many excellent academies that cultivate extraordinary individuals.
However, unlike academies on Earth, these academies have much stricter admission requirements, and the vast majority of students are descendants of nobles or powerful superhumans.
For ordinary people to be admitted to the academy, they need to have exceptionally high inspirational talent and pass various difficult professional exams; the admission rate is extremely low.
"Oh? You also took the college entrance exam?"
The little crow never imagined that this little slave, like herself, had once been a test-taker who had passed the university entrance exam.
Even among ordinary people, families willing to pursue education usually possessed some assets, making it a low-probability event for someone to become a slave on a pirate ship.
Chen Qi replied:
"Yes, I have a bit of a talent for inspiration. I took the entrance exam for the Royal University twice, but failed both times."
"I applied to the medical school that is jointly run with the Golden Flower Bird Kingdom."
"Oh, did you pass the exam?"
Chen Qi asked, "In the game information created by the players, it was only mentioned that Little Crow has good medical skills, but it was not mentioned that Little Crow has any educational background."
The moment the question was raised, the warm atmosphere instantly froze.
"..."
The image of a whip immediately flashed into Chen Qi's mind; he felt he shouldn't have asked that question.
If I passed the exam, how could I end up on a pirate ship, spending my days as a crazy female pirate, chatting and laughing with a captured slave...? The little crow was speechless, resting her chin on her hand and saying:
"What do you think? You know, there are very few places available for these jointly run medical schools; we can only get what the nobles and wealthy merchants leave behind..."
Of course, my own skills were not up to par at that time. I became complacent as soon as I became a first-level extraordinary 'physician apprentice' and missed this precious opportunity.
After I obtained my medical apprenticeship certificate, I went out into the world for various reasons.
As the little crow spoke, it inexplicably felt a little sad.
"A medical apprenticeship certificate!?"
According to the kingdom's laws, only those with a junior physician's certificate can become a legitimate 'doctor'.
An apprenticeship certificate does not qualify one to practice medicine.
Chen Qi was slightly surprised. In his memory, Little Crow was very skilled in medicine and had actually ventured out into the world after passing the apprenticeship exam.
This is operating without a license! He's definitely a black-market doctor!
However, this is normal on a pirate ship where all sorts of people mingle.
I've been underestimated... The little crow clenched its fist and boasted:
"Don't look down on me just because I only have an apprentice certificate; it's just that my status isn't suitable for taking certification exams."
In my research on deep-sea diseases, I might even surpass the legendary healer, the Flower Witch!
"Oh I got it."
Gollum~
Suddenly, Chenqi's stomach made a soft gurgling sound.
He is hungry.
According to the ship's rules, newly joined crew members are not allowed to eat in the restaurant. They can only eat hot food in the restaurant after completing a pirate mission.
The tired little crow looked at the bread on the counter and immediately sat up.
She came to establish her authority and reward Chen Qi, so how did they end up chatting?
They were having a great chat!
In this way, I'll lose all my prestige. I'm afraid that in a few days, people will secretly call me Little Crow... The little crow handed him two loaves of bread:
"Have some bread first, with dried fruit."
Chen Qi took the bread, took a bite, and the slightly sweet taste of dried fruit burst on his taste buds.
Cool!
Compared to modern bread, it was as hard as a rock, but for Chen Qi, who had been starving all day, it was the ultimate delicacy.
The little crow picked up her medicine box:
"I almost forgot about your reward."
According to their agreement, if he could complete more than ten tasks, he would be given a special medicine.
"Extraordinary potions..."
Chen Qi swallowed a mouthful of water. As a top-tier player, he knew the importance of potions.
If you want to defeat monsters of higher levels in the early stages, both healing potions and strength potions are essential items!
The little crow opened the hidden compartment of its medicine chest, where several precious and extraordinary potions were stored!
Chen Qi took a bite of bread, his eyes filled with anticipation.
The little crow muttered to itself as it searched:
"This...no, this medicine is too strong, your body can't handle it. This is for dogs, that won't work either...this is for women, that won't work either..."
Finally, she grasped a yellow syringe of medicine.
The golden liquid shone like gold in the syringe!
Chen Qi's eyes flashed; it was very likely the most effective extraordinary potion in the early stages—the Yellow Needle!
"This is too expensive, and..."
She bit her lip and hesitated for a moment.
Although we didn't spend much time together.
However, she had a very good impression of Chen Qi. He did not behave like a slave. He was serious enough in his work and his learning ability was also quite good.
At the same time, they are not much different from their own age and have unlimited potential.
"This is an improved version..."
The little crow was a bit conflicted; giving this potion to a newcomer seemed a bit too generous.
Moreover, there is an unknown sea monster in his spine, and it is unknown how long it can live.
The little crow turned its head and glanced at Chen Qi again, its eyes filled with sympathy.
With that physique, it's questionable whether he can even make a safe return without taking some supplements.
Besides, if we don't give it to him, he'll be tricked away by that greedy black-eyed captain sooner or later.
"Fine, let's just bleed a little!"
Anyway, as his boss, as long as he's alive, she'll eventually be able to extract even more value from him.
The little crow handed the special yellow potion to Chenqi.
"Here's your reward! Remember, this is from Sister Raven, the ship's doctor of the Black Whale Sawshark! It's also my improved masterpiece!"
"Thank you so much, Sister Crow! I will remember this forever!"
Chen Qi, with bread in his mouth, accepted the precious yellow injection with both hands.
The illusory words reappeared before my eyes. [Yellow Injection - Revised:]
Sexual aspect: Cup
Description: A special potion produced from a rift in the Golden Flower Bird Kingdom.
It can significantly enhance a person's energy and endurance within twenty hours.
It also slightly enhances a person's self-healing ability, stats, and venom resistance, permanently improves physical constitution, and randomly changes attributes.
This medicine has been reformulated with special deep-sea medicinal materials, making it more effective than the original.
Note: Most potions that permanently increase attributes cannot be used repeatedly.
Yellow needles! That's good stuff!
If Chen Qi hadn't been eating bread, he would definitely have exclaimed "Oh wow!"
It can not only enhance a person's combat power, but also permanently increase attributes.
In the early stages of the game, there aren't many potions that can permanently increase attributes that are available to ordinary players, and the Yellow Needle is one of the best among them.
Although it says that the attributes change randomly, according to data statistics, the random attributes of the yellow needle are generally positive.
These rare imported goods cost a lot of money.
If the pistol collector could buy five slaves like him, then Yellow Needle could definitely buy ten! A full ten!
Wait, how did I become a unit of measurement... Chen Qi thought to himself.
The little raven struck a pose as if she were about to receive a shot, flashing her signature pirate smirk:
"Do you know what this is?"
“I know, I’ve heard of this potion in big cities. It’s quite expensive. Thank you, Sister Crow.”
Chen Qi said sincerely.
You know that! The little crow's lips curled into a wide, even more eerie smile:
"Hey hey hey~
This is my improved product, a superior product derived from the reformulation of marine mammal liquid after numerous experiments.
If I were in medical school, I could definitely apply for my own patent for this drug!
The little crow closed the medicine box, suppressing its smile to avoid disrespecting its superior:
"Good things come at a price. Only if you can complete the extraction of nineteen jars of marine animal medicinal materials every day can you earn the money for this potion."
By the way, my improved item takes time to take effect, and it's supposed to arrive at the rift tomorrow morning, so I can use it then.
"In the cracks, you also need the power provided by the potion."
"Arrive at the rift tomorrow morning!"
Chen Qi looked at the golden potion in his hand and analyzed the current situation in his mind.
Today, he spent some time learning about the Sawshark's condition and the extent of the cracks.
The Sawshark is a relatively low-ranking ship in the Black Whales, with a crew of about sixty people.
Moreover, due to manpower constraints, the exploration of the rift required the entire crew to be mobilized, and most of the slaves on the ship were also used for the rift.
In addition, five small steam-powered boats equipped with propellers were deployed in case of emergencies.
These small steamboats are located at the stern, and they are not difficult to reach.
Everyone will participate in the Rift instance, along with the escape ship.
The escape plan was not just a pipe dream, but a practical and feasible one.
However, this plan needs a specific timing, a timing when everyone is in a state of chaos.
Seeing Chen Qi deep in thought, the little crow assumed he was scared.
Not everyone is like a pirate, blinded by the allure of treasure and losing their reverence for life.
The little crow reassured:
"Don't worry, although the rift is dangerous, the Black Whale Legion will reward the crew members who participate in the major operation."
This trip to the Rift is part of a larger operation.
The Black Whale Pirate Crew has a strong foundation. With just six months of experience, one has the opportunity to obtain a professional card and become a superhuman.
After this Rift expedition, if you can pull off a few more raids with the Sawshark and earn six months of experience.
"At that time, I can help you apply for a Cup-type [Medical Apprentice] job card. If you're lucky enough, becoming a Tier 2 job isn't just a dream."
"The 'Medical Apprentice' career card with the cup shape..."
Chen Qi rested his chin on his hand, deep in thought.
Job cards are produced from rifts, and like potions, they are essential for becoming extraordinary.
In addition, each class card has a gender attribute.
In the setting of the New Sun world, there are a total of thirteen aspects, each representing different powers and symbols, just like the five elements (metal, wood, water, fire, earth), which are important attributes of extraordinary power.
For example, the cup symbol on the [Medical Apprentice] class card represents evolution, flesh and blood, life, eternity, and other symbols.
As a top-tier player, Chen Qi remembers the abilities of nearly a hundred extraordinary professions.
[Physician Apprentice], a Tier 1 profession card, grants two passive abilities: basic disease resistance and basic self-healing constitution. It also increases the aptitude for learning medical knowledge and includes a basic spiritual healing spell.
The little crow, mimicking Captain Blackeye's tone, continued:
"Whether within the Black Whale Pirates or elsewhere, doctors are a scarce and respected profession."
This rift is extremely important; if we can find the hunter's treasure in the quest, it will be a great achievement!
If you find the treasure, you could even say that as long as you survive the rift, you'll be safe from any dangerous voyage that follows.
After six months of hard work, you'll obtain the valuable [Doctor Apprentice] career card!
Six months... Chen Qi frowned and asked a question:
"Sister Crow, am I really going to live to see six months from now?"
The little crow suddenly became mute, as if something had been stuffed into its beak.
Indeed, as a rookie pirate, how easy is it to survive in a pirate crew for half a year?
Not to mention that the Black Whale Pirates' voyages are becoming increasingly dangerous, and the Kingdom's navy is cracking down harder and harder on them because of their reputation as one of the Four Pirate Emperors.
Chen Qi already had the answer in his heart.
Sorry, he has absolutely no interest in the nanny profession right now! What a trash profession!
In peacetime, and without a natural affinity for the deep sea, he might actually consider becoming a ship's doctor.
However, according to the game's background, the power to destroy the world has returned, and the Black Whale Gang has completely gone mad in their quest for this ancient power...
The little crow also died after turning into a monster while trying to stop the Black Whale Gang's massacre of the city.
If he really did follow the little crow to become a ship's doctor, diligently study medicine, and continue down that path...
Perhaps soon, he will reveal the ending of his story in this world, and after fighting hard for the Black Whale Gang, he will die at the hands of the Black Whale Gang, just like Little Crow.
Studying medicine won't save the world, nor will it save yourself.
Not to mention, this extraordinary profession will take a full six months to obtain.
Staying with the Black Whales is definitely not a wise choice.
The atmosphere between the two was somewhat delicate; they were about to reach the rift, and neither of them might survive.
Night had fallen, and the little crow shook its head:
"Don't worry, you're already a member of the Black Whale Gang. You'll be fine tomorrow. Go to sleep early; I still have some work to do."
There aren't any extra crew rooms, so you'll have to sleep here. There's a blanket next to the bookshelf.
"OK……"
Chen Qi's eyelids drooped.
Fighting the black bull, coupled with long-term malnutrition, left him extremely exhausted.
A brand new world, perhaps it's not so bad...
Chen Qi lay down, covered himself with a blanket, and fatigue allowed him to briefly forget the jumbled information in his mind.
He watched as the little crow sat down at the desk and slowly closed its eyes.
His breathing gradually became steady, and he could still hear the shouts of the pirates and the sound of the waves.
Despite having a lot of work to do, the little crow didn't pick up a pen for a long time.
Chen Qi's final question was like a sharp sword, disturbing her peace of mind.
She thought to herself with self-mockery that she was just a third-rate ship's doctor on a pirate ship, a good-for-nothing who failed to get into medical school.
Let alone him, could she really survive for another six months?
The little crow listened to the sound of the waves and perched on the desk.
On the waves of this vast ocean, how many people can truly control their own destiny?
Overwhelmed with worry, she slowly closed her tired eyes and fell asleep.
The two slept soundly, so soundly, to the gentle sound of the waves…
Until a new day, the sunlight shone once again on the deck of the Sawshark.
As the waves crashed against the ship, Chen Qi slowly opened his eyes, hearing the voices of the pirates beside him.
The footsteps on the deck grew louder, and the pirates' voices became increasingly excited.
The crack has appeared...
